Santa Rosa Skatepark is a well-established concrete skatepark in Santa Rosa, California, in the heart of Sonoma County about an hour and a half north of San Francisco. Open since 1994, it's a longtime favorite of the North Bay skate scene and a fun, flowing park with a great mix of bowl and street terrain.
The park is especially known for its fast, flowing lines: a tall snake run feeds into a nice deep bowl, giving transition skaters plenty of speed and carving room. Street skaters aren't left out, with a pyramid featuring hips, a long parking block, and a long flat bar among the features to work. The combination makes for an enjoyable session whether you like to pump the bowls or grind ledges and rails.
As a free public park, it's a welcoming community spot in the Wine Country.
